安装前提:首先需要Hadoop的伪分布式环境,默认开启hadoop运行状态。
第一步:上传解压
第二步:文件配置
温馨提示:因为Hbase同样是基于hadoop的数据仓库,所以需要进行设置
1.创建hdfs文件路径,并且设置权限。
操作命令:
/usr/local/hadoop/bin/hadoop fs -mkdir /hbase
/usr/local/hadoop/bin/hadoop fs -chmod -R 777 /hbase
2.设置hbase配合的zookeeper权限目录。ZKData
执行命令:
mkdir /usr/local/hbase/zkData
3.修改配置文件/hbase/conf/hbase-site.xml
添加:
<configuration>
<property>
<name>hbase.rootdir</name>
<value>hdfs://192.168.246.100:9000/hbase</value>
</property>
<property>
<name>hbase.zookeeper.property.dataDir</name>
<value>/usr/local/hbase/zkData</value>
</property>
<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
</property>
</configuration>
效果:
4.按顺序启动:
/usr/local/hbase/bin/hbase-daemon.sh start zookeeper
/usr/local/hbase/bin/hbase-daemon.sh start master
/usr/local/hbase/bin/hbase-daemon.sh start regionserver
// 启动 shell客户端
/usr/local/hbase/bin/hbase shell
启动成功效果:
Congratulation!